Severe Weather       

     
Disruptive environmental events such as solar flares (peaking over the next two years),  Icelandic volcanic ash (still a threat), as well as flooding, heat and high wind pose risks to London based business interests.  In this seminar we will take a balanced look at the business risks posed by such events and how businesses can mitigate those risks.

Open, Frank Discussion
All BCI-LF meetings and events are held under the "Chatham House Rule." Attendees are free to use the information from the meetings on the understanding that the identity and affiliation of speakers are kept secret. All prospective attendees must consider this stipulation prior to attending and attendance is considered to be consent. We find that this encourages open and frank discussion and is an important factor in the high quality of our gatherings.
